The malaise of the French police
Marc Perelman interviews Sophie Body-Gendrot, a professor at Paris IV University, a researcher with the CNRS-CESDIP and a member of the French civilian police review commission ; Emmanuel Roux, the Deputy secretary general of the National Union of Police Superintendents; Timothé Artale, a police lieutenant, who is the representative of SGP-FO/Unité police union; and Patrick Klugman, a lawyer and vice-president of SOS Racisme and currently writing an essay on police custody.
